    Hello,

    This is my first post and technically this is my first Bike so I'm very new and hope I can get some help! Currently in the Navy working in Camp Lejeune. I just recently rode my bike from Norfolk VA to Jacksonville NC.

    It was about a 3 hour ride I stopped multiple times just to relax never really pushed my bike maybe once or twice on an empty back road. But as I was getting closer to my destination at about 60 miles an hour in 4th Gear my bike started to jerk and lose power then all of a sudden just shut off.

    I was able to start my bike while i riding (Not sure if that was good or bad). After I started it up again she drove just fine and got to the walmart parking lot where i thought it was the oil so I added some oil.

    Now some extras:
    1)My exhaust got ripped off my bike while I was stationed in San Antonio Texas.
    2) I believe I do need an oil change but im not sure.
    3) Dont know if this matters but I have a power commander on it as well.

    It also did the same thing today as I was riding to work. Now it was cold in the morning but I did let it run a little bit and it ran well for about half way there and then shut off had to start it again. So im not sure what is going on.

    Any Ideas would be greatly appreciated as I really dont have the money to go get it checked because Im about to be deployed and had to pay a bunch of bills off. I am going to change the Oil this weekend as well so.

    Without seeing it or more info I don't know enough to make a guess. If it was in storage for awhile have you checked the air filter? Sometimes critters make homes in the airbox. Also, I haven't had a 6th gen for about 4 years and I don't rember but if it sat for awhile I'd check/replace the fuel filter. I really doubt it's oil related. Oil either works or it doesn't.

    Your problem is either fuel related, electrical related or air related.

    Let do some testing
    Let pull the fairing out and check all the harness and all the connectors for burn or melt.
    Check battery to make sure it hold the juice
    Check the voltage of the RR and stator

    I am not a techie by any means but that sounds strikingly like what I ran into in Vegas this past spring. It ended up being the stator. Has a shop find that out AFTER i spent money on a battery I may not have needed. Test, test, test. Guessing is expensive. Oh. As far asa the oil goes, Don't add any oil unless the level is below specs. It is easily checked through the sight glass down on the side of the motor.

    Years ago I had a similar issue on an FZR. I turned out to be the sidestand switch that kills the engin if you put the bike in gear with the stand down. Apparantly at a certain engine speed, the vibration was causing it to open/close and kill the engine!

    Yep, don't forget we also lubed/adjusted that chain of yours, put some air in those tires and.............nearly got stranded on the way home Sunday morning!!!! Ha! So, I had theories on why it kept cutting out. Seemed like a lean running condition especially after we tested it out after we did all the work Saturday evening. Well, it was running decent but about 50 miles into our ride home Sunday it wasn't getting fuel at all, surging hard and wouldn't rev past 6K rpm.

    We pulled over in the middle of nowwhere NC. Proceeded to take off the Power Commander (I figured it wouldn't hurt and since we were out of options why not). That seemed to be the culprit. It ran fine to the middle of our ride and Galvs made it home with no issues so I think that is what was causing the shitty running.

    I've never used a Power Commander and both of my current bikes have carbs so I have very little to no experience with Power Commanders. Galvs has no experience with them either.

    hey guys. sorry im just now getting to this thread but i just came in off leave. i have a pc3 installed on my 02 and she is a beauty. 9 times out of time you either have a bad map installed on the pc or one of the 2 connectors for the pc is loose. i live just outside of JEB in the housing so if you have any questions please feel free to pm me and come over.
